Syrian-Saudi Investment Forum kicks off in Damascus

The Syrian-Saudi Investment Forum in Damascus kicked off in Damascus on Thursday where billions-worth of agreements are expected to be signed. A senior Saudi delegation led by Saudi Investment Minister Khalid al-Falih arrived in Damascus on Wednesday to take part in the forum, which was launched under the direction of Crown Prince Mohammed bin Salman as part of efforts to help Syria rebuild. The delegation's visit to Damascus reflects Saudi Arabia's support for Syria, Saudi Investment Minister Khalid al-Falih said at the opening of the forum in the attendance of Syrian President Ahmed al-Sharaa. Saudi-Syrian Pacts Will Amount to $6 Billion, Minister Says

A Saudi-Syrian investment forum in Damascus will include the signing of 44 pacts worth about $6 billion, said Syria's Information Minister Hamza al-Mustafa, as the war-ravaged country tries to revitalize its devastated economy through cooperation with the Gulf kingdom. A 150-person Saudi delegation consisting of businessmen and government officials arrived in Syria on Wednesday to complete the agreements, most of which are expected to be memorandums of understanding and joint projects, according to Saudi media.

Saudi Arabia Poised to Sign $4 Billion Pacts in War-Torn Syria

A Saudi delegation that includes government officials and businessmen will arrive in Damascus on Wednesday on a visit that will include the signing of multiple pacts worth about $4 billion — despite the latest round of violence in Syria and ensuing Israeli airstrikes. Tens of agreements worth more than 15 billion riyals will be signed, Al Ekhbariya reported. The kingdom's delegation will include more than 120 investors from across the business sectors as well as Investment Minister Khalid Al-Falih, according to the Saudi news organization.
